Information card for entry 1573848
Preview
Coordinates | 1573848.cif |
---|---|
Original paper (by DOI) | HTML |
Formula | C40 H36 Co N2 O4 |
---|---|
Calculated formula | C40 H36 Co N2 O4 |
Title of publication | Magnetic Anisotropy and Relaxation of Pseudotetrahedral [N~2~O~2~] Bis-Chelate Cobalt(II) Single-Ion Magnets Controlled by Dihedral Twist Through Solvomorphism |
Authors of publication | Maximilian H. Pohle; Michael Böhme; Thomas Lohmiller; Sven Ziegenbalg; Louis Blechschmidt; Helmar Görls; Alexander Schnegg; Winfried Plass |
Journal of publication | Chemistry - A European Journal |
Year of publication | 2023 |
Journal volume | 29 |
Journal issue | 14 |
Pages of publication | e202202966(1) - e202202966(7) |
a | 12.5799 ± 0.0004 Å |
b | 19.2608 ± 0.0005 Å |
c | 13.4268 ± 0.0004 Å |
α | 90° |
β | 91.048 ± 0.001° |
γ | 90° |
Cell volume | 3252.76 ± 0.16 Å3 |
Cell temperature | 133 ± 2 K |
Ambient diffraction temperature | 133 ± 2 K |
Number of distinct elements | 5 |
Space group number | 14 |
Hermann-Mauguin space group symbol | P 1 21/n 1 |
Hall space group symbol | -P 2yn |
Residual factor for all reflections | 0.0942 |
Residual factor for significantly intense reflections | 0.0723 |
Weighted residual factors for significantly intense reflections | 0.184 |
Weighted residual factors for all reflections included in the refinement | 0.2072 |
Goodness-of-fit parameter for all reflections included in the refinement | 1.056 |
Diffraction radiation wavelength | 0.71073 Å |
Diffraction radiation type | MoKα |
Has coordinates | Yes |
Has disorder | No |
Has Fobs | No |
